In short - I have a RM ANOVA with three levels (remember, control, forgot). The significant main effect is followed with posthoc tests.
In JASP, I can chose whether I want to pool the error term for the RM factors (when running the posthoc tests). In r, however, it is pooled automatically.... Is there any way to prevent r from doing this?....
Im adding my few lines of code below. I hope someone can help me with this! :)
# Creates contrasts for condition
contrast_list_forCondition <- list(c_remcon = c(-1, 0, 1), c_remfor = c(0, -1, 1), c_confor = c(-1, 1, 0))
# anova + posthoc tests
res.aov_memory <- aov(memoryperc ~ (Motivation) + Error(pp/(Motivation)), data = data_memory_resh)
leastsquare_2 = lsmeans(res.aov_memory, "Motivation")
res.contrasts_memory = summary(contrast(leastsquare_2, contrast_list_forCondition, adjust = "bonf"))

That's how the emmeans works: it operates based on the model you specify. In the ANOVA model, there is the assumption of equal variances, so that influences how emmeans handles the pairwise comparisons. We offer a workaround, where (for balanced designs only) in the RM ANOVA you can choose to use the non-pooled error term for RM factors. This basically comes down to running a series of paired samples t-tests.
I am currently trying to have the anova be able to specify different types of models (i.e., gls), so that we can offer this possibility while still using the lovely emmeans package.
